The Dispatcher is responsible for the efficient dispatching of trucks and drivers to locations with particular emphasis on the management of the documentation and paperwork, in a safe, efficient and timely manner.
Key Responsibilities:
1. Dispatch Operations: Coordinate and schedule the transportation of cargo to and from Baltimore Port, local and national destinations. Efficiently dispatch trucks and drivers to various locations ensuring timely pick-ups and delivery.
2. Communication: Effectively communicate with drivers, team members, clients, and other stakeholders to provide updates on shipment status, address any issues or concerns, and ensure smooth execution of logistics operations.
Monitor and respond to emails promptly throughout the day using Outlook and BizMail. Ensure timely and courteous replies to inquiries, maintaining a high standard of professionalism.
3. Monitoring and Tracking: Monitor and track shipments using systems and other software tools, proactively identifying and resolving any delays or disruptions in the transportation process.
4. Documentation: Maintain accurate records of shipments, including documentation and billing information, ensuring compliance with relevant regulations and company policies.
5. Problem-solving: Quickly respond to unforeseen challenges or emergencies, implementing appropriate solutions to mitigate any potential impact on the transportation process.
6. Customer Service: Provide exceptional customer service to clients, addressing inquiries, providing updates, and resolving issues in a timely and professional manner.
7. Team Collaboration: Collaborate with other members of the logistics team, including drivers, colleagues, and managers, to ensure seamless coordination and execution of logistics operations.
8. Safety and Compliance: Adhere to all safety protocols and regulations, promoting a culture of safety and compliance within the organization.
9. Quick Thinking: Act swiftly to address any unforeseen challenges or emergencies, employing quick thinking and problem-solving skills to ensure smooth operations.
10. Learning Agility: Adapt quickly to new situations, technologies, and procedures, demonstrating a willingness to learn and grow within the role.
